Say I wanted to make NCR troopers use the armor, how would I go about doing that? :D


It would be fairly quick to do... if you know what you're doing.

You could open DragonskinNCRPersonnelWearingOutfits.esp in the GECK (after temporarily enabling the ESM flag in DragonskinTacticalOutfit.esp using FNVEdit), and add the outfit/s you want to the appropriate leveled list/s. Probably the quickest way to find the right leveled list/s would be to right-click on one of the outfits NCR Troopers normally wear, and select 'Use Info' from the context menu. That'll pop up a list of things that reference the outfit; including leveled lists.
